On 5/31/06, Martin Mares <mj@ucw.cz> wrote:
> > My thoughts are mixed on continuing to support text mode for anything
> > other than initial boot/install. Linux is all about multiple languages
> > and the character ROMs for text mode don't support all of these
> > languages.
>
> On most servers, you don't need (and you don't want) anything like that.
> In such cases, everything should be kept simple.

Not so simple if you only speak Chinese and are installing that server.
